In January 2007, a New Century executive told California lawmakers everything was fine–and then the situation turned ugly. The SEC charged three New Century execs with fraud today.

Banks and other corporations most heavily involved in the subprime mortgage industries spent $58 million in campaign contributions and lobbying in Sacramento, all in an effort to keep state regulators off their backs and weaken proposals to curb risky lending.
